WebPolinices papyracea (" Busch," Philippi). We have not seen this form, which according to Philippi differs from didyrma by its depressed shape and very thin shell. It was known to Philippi by one specimen measuring about 18 x 20 mm. Natica papyracea major Philippi is a larger form or specimen. Polinices aulacoglossa n. sp. PI. XXIX, figs. 1, 2, 3. Eggs are laid in a broad, rubbery "sand collar" about 15 cm diameter which forms around the shell and foot.
